We know from Newtons law of force that
Work done = Force * Distance moved
We know from the question that
Force applied = 70 Newton
Distance moved = 9 meters.
Since the object is moving in the same direction as the force applied
So
Work done = Force * Distance moved
= 70 * 9 newton meters(Nm)
= 630 newton meters(Nm)
= 630 joules
